16 definitions found

  • lessoned — v. Simple past tense and past participle of lesson.
  • parsoned — adj. Provided with a parson. — adj. Having undergone a church ceremony under a parson.
  • personed — v. Simple past tense and past participle of person. — adj. Having a specified kind or number of people. — adj. Manned.
  • poisoned — adj. (Of a living thing) Killed, paralysed, or harmed by receiving… — adj. Containing poison; poisonous. — adj. (Figuratively) Having a strongly negative effect; harmful.
  • poysoned — v. Simple past tense and past participle of poyson.
  • prisoned — v. Simple past tense and past participle of prison.
  • reasoned — adj. Based on reasoning; being the result of logical thought. — v. Simple past tense and past participle of reason.
  • seasoned — v. Simple past tense and past participle of season. — adj. Experienced, especially in terms of a profession or a hobby. — adj. Of a food, often a liquid: containing seasonings.
